Description Christoph Thielecke 2014-05-30 09:25:18 UTC
When passwords of forms stored in kwallet using the khtml part they not available if switching to webkit part. This is not consistent for the user which expects that the passwords stored in kwallet will be also available for the webkit part.

Reproducible: Always

Steps to Reproduce:
1. install webkitpart beside khtml part for konqueror
2. switch to khtml part
3. visit page with html forms containing password field(s) and let store the password(s) in kwallet
4. close konqueror
5. open konqueror, switch to webkit part
6. visit same page used in 3.
Actual Results:  
forms not filled in with presaved data

Expected Results:  
forms filled in with presaved data

I not tested the other direction (passwords stored in webkitpart, access them in khtml part) but I guess there is the same problem.
Comment 1 Dawit Alemayehu 2014-05-31 14:40:38 UTC
Works fine for me here. Did you globally disable Javascript by any chance? If so, then said functionality will not work in kwebkitpart. See bug# 323663.
Comment 2 Christoph Thielecke 2014-05-31 17:52:02 UTC
Javascript is on.
Comment 3 Dawit Alemayehu 2014-06-02 11:53:15 UTC
Does this happen for every site? If so, what are the entries in kwalletmanager listed as? For example, if you have a login for gmail or facebook or any other common site, what entry do you see under "Form Data->Maps" in kwalletmanager? And if you click on that entry what does the "key" column show in the other pane?
Comment 4 Christoph Feck 2014-07-14 23:44:37 UTC
If you can provide the information requested in comment #3, please add it.
Comment 5 Christoph Thielecke 2014-08-03 09:46:49 UTC
It seems that it comes from the form in the page (autocomplete="off"):
<input type="text" name="branch" maxlength="3" value="" id="branch" autocomplete="off">
